Effect of Neutron Irradiation on Length, Thermal Expansivity and Thermal Conductivity of Boronated Graphites

Abstract

Two kinds of hot-pressed and cold-pressed boronated graphites, of which boron contents are 3wt%and 30wt%, were irradiated up to a maximum neutron fluence 2×1025n/m2 (E>29fJ) at 550-1070°Cin the JMTR (Japan Materials Testing Reactor).
Irradiation-induced changes in length, thermal expansivity and thermal conductivity were measured after the irradiation. The changes depended on the direction measured and the fabrication method inaddition to irradiation conditions. Thermal conductivity decreased and its temperature dependence changed after the irradiation.
